1. SYSTEM INTRODUCTION
1. Receiving and Inspection of Product and Packaging
When opening the LT260 packaging, inspect all cartons for damage that may have
occurred during shipping. Carefully unpack equipment and inspect thoroughly for
damage or shortage. Report any damage to carrier and/or shortages to supplier. DO
NOT discard any boxes or packaging if damage has occurred.
2. Safety and Operation
In the interest of safety, the installation and operation of the LT260 shall be
performed by licensed or qualified professionals. Before powering the LT260, please
read his manual thoroughly. Flomotion Systems is not responsible for accidents
caused by misuse or modification of the product.

2. TECHNICAL SPECIFICATIONS
Dimensions 7.4d x 11.2h in. (188d x 284h mm)
Process Connection 3” NPT or Flanged
Housing Material Aluminum Alloy
Sensor Material PVDF
Weight 6.2 lbs (2.8 Kg)
NEMA Rating NEMA 6
Temperature -4°F to 158°F (-20°C to 70°C)
Measurement Range 26ft. (8m)
Accuracy 0.2% of F.S.
Display Resolution 0.04 in (1mm)
Beam Angle 8° at -3dB
Damping Rate Adjustable
Temperature Compensation Built-in
Analog Output 4-20mA, 550Ωat 24VDC
Display 5 Digit Numeric LCD
Power Supply 20 to 30VDC
Supply Current 0.022A
Certification CE

3. INSTALLATION
1. General
•Remove any obstacles between the sensor and measurement point.
•The bottom of the sensor should be perpendicular to the measurement point.
•Avoid mounting the sensor too close to a wall.
•Avoid setting a maximum level into the Dead Zone range.
•Avoid the exposure to direct sunlight.
•Avoid high voltage or high current lines.
•Install on solid, non-vibrating surface.
•LT260 shall be used in accordance with manufacturer’s specifications.
The bottom of the sensor should be
perpendicular to the surface of water.
When mounting the sensor, keep the distance
to the tank wall into consideration.

7
Installation with mounting bracket
Installation with threaded flange
NOTE: Do not exceed maximum nozzle length for recommended nozzle diameter. Nozzle
material must be seamless.
Nozzle Diameter (D) Maximum Nozzle Length (L)
3” (80mm) 9” (240mm)
4” (100mm) 12” (300mm)
6” (150mm) 17” (430mm)
8” (200mm) 22” (570mm)

5. INITIAL START-UP & DISPLAY
The LT260 has two display modes; a measurement mode for displaying level and a programming
mode for application set-up.
Measure Mode:
In measurement mode, 4 LED’s are seen on the front panel of the LT260, shown below. A
Flashing “0” on the display is shown when it is in fault condition (Lost Echo).
LED Condition Function
Detect & Level Flashing together Indicates Normal Operation
Mode selected = Level
Detect & Distance Flashing together Indicates Normal Operation
Mode selected = Distance
Detect & Space Flashing together Indicates Normal Operation
Mode selected = Space
Level or
Distance or
Space
Flashing alone
Indicates that LT260 is detecting an
echo but checking if the value is
correct.
None All Off
Display indicates “E-Err”
Indicates that LT260 has gone into Fail
condition.
Reasons:
- There is no reflected echo received.
- Transducer and electronic part are
disconnected

6. PROGRAMMING
The “MENU” button is used to enter the programming mode. It is located below the LED
function on the display. In programming mode, a program number is shown on the LCD such as
P01, P02.
Programming Buttons
To enter the Program Mode simply press the “MENU” button >1 sec. Once in Program Mode,
The Level, Distance, and Space LED’s turn off. The software version will display and the Menu
P01 will appear. Use the Up/Down buttons to access each parameter.
Enter Program Mode
Enter specific parameter mode
Exit from programming mode and put into operating mode.
Accepts parameter settings when in programming mode.
Changes parameter option.
Increase a specific parameter setting.
Changes parameter option.
Decrease a specific parameter setting.

11
Programming Example
Press “MENU” button for 1 second in measuring mode.
Software version displays for 2 second.
After showing the S/W version, the parameter number displays.
Use “UP” and “DOWN” button go change parameter.
Press “menu” button, the first digit flickers. Press up/down
buttons to change parameter setting.
After the first digit is set, press “MENU “button to move the
second digit.
Once value is entered, press “RUN” to save the value. Display
will return to measuring mode.
If you press “ESC” button instead of “RUN” button, it returns to
the programming mode and the parameter setting value is saved.

PROGRAMMING MODE
[P01] Measurement Type
[Default: 1 (Level)]
Option Value Description
1 Level Displays how full the tank is with respect to the Empty (0% of
Span)
2 Distance Displays the distance from the transducer face to the water surface.
3 Space Displays how an empty the tank is with respect to Full (100% of
Span) i.e. how much space is available in the tank.
[P02] Unit of Measure
[Default: 2 (Feet)]
Option Unit
1 Meter
2 Feet
[P03] Display Measurement Value
[Default: 1 (Level)]
Option Unit
1 Measuring Type
2 mA (Current Value)
3 % (Percentage)
[P04] Empty Distance
[Sets the maximum distance from the face of the transducer to the bottom distance of an empty
tank.
Setting range Default
00.00 - 26.0ft. (0 - 7.92m) 26.00ft

13
[P05] Dead Zone
Sets the distance from the face of the transducer to the closest readable level.
Setting Default
Minimum 01.00 - 26.00ft (0.30 - 7.92m) 01.00ft
[P06] 4mA Set Point
[Default: 00.00ft]
Sets the 4mA value for the measurement type selected to P01. 4mA typically is Empty (0% of
Span)
Setting Default
Minimum 00.00 - 26.00ft (0 - 7.92m) 00.00ft
[P07] 20mA Set Point
[Default: 26.00ft]
Sets the 20mA value for the measurement type selected in P01. 20mA typically is Full (100% of
Span).
Setting Default
Minimum 00.00 - 26.00ft (0 - 7.92m) 26.00ft
[P08] mA Fail-Safe Value
[Default: 1 (3.8mA)]
Upon Loss of Echo, the mA output can be set to indicate a fault condition.
Option
1 3.8 mA: Fault condition (LOE) indicated by 3.8mA
2 Hold: Last know measured value
3 22mA: Fault condition (LOE) indicated by 22mA
[P09] mA Fail-Safe Time
Sets the time the Fail-Safe value is held.
Setting Default
Minimum 20 - 900 sec 300 sec

14
[P10] Dampening
[Default: 001.00]
Sets the display value response time.
Option Description
000.01 Slowest Slowest response to level change.
Minimum: 000.01 - Maximum: 100.00
100.00 Fastest Fastest response to level change.
[P11] Detection Threshold Voltage
[Default: 03 and is acceptable for most applications]
Sets the detection of the returned echo. For noisy applications increase the detect threshold. For
detection of weak signals, decrease the detect threshold value.
Range: 03 (Low) - 15 (High)
[P12] Output Power
[Default: 2]
Option Level Description
1 Low Power Use for short range applications
2 Normal Power Use in normal conditions
3 High Power Use in long range measurement
4 Maximum Power Use in dusty, steamy or turbulent applications.

15
[P13] Sound Velocity
[Default: 331.5, Air, most common setting]
Sets the sound velocity to be changed according to the atmosphere the transducer is operating in.
Range: 150 - 500
Medium Sound speed (sec)
Chlorine 206
Carbon dioxide 259
Argon 308
Oxygen 316
Air 331.5
Ammonia 415
Ethane 430
Neon 435
Helium 965
[P14] Vapor Temperature Compensation
[Default: 060]
Range: 000 - 200
[P15] Detection Algorithm
[Default: 1 (Automatic)]
Option Description
1 Automatic
2 Effective only for the first signal
[P16] Detection Target
[Default: 1 (Liquid)]
Option Description
1 Liquid
2 Bubble Liquid
3 Solid
4 Powder

16
[P17] Current Output Simulation
[Default: 10.00ft]
Simulates a mA value for the measurement type selected in P01.
Setting Default
Minimum 00.00 - 26.00ft (0 - 7.92m) 10.00ft
[P18] Password
[Default: 0000] It is not recommended to change. If password is changed and forgotten, the
transmitter will need to be sent back to the factory to be unlocked.
Range: 0000 - 9999
